The Genesis of Locus Robotics
Locus Robotics was founded in 2014, driven by the vision of creating a more efficient and productive warehouse environment. The company’s founders recognized the challenges faced by e-commerce and retail sectors, particularly the need for speed and accuracy in order fulfillment. By leveraging robotics, Locus aimed to streamline these processes.

Autonomous Mobile Robots (AMRs)
The heart of Locus Robotics’ offering is its fleet of autonomous mobile robots. These robots are designed to transport goods throughout a warehouse, significantly reducing the time and effort required for order fulfillment. They can navigate complex layouts, avoid obstacles, and adapt to changing environments, making them highly versatile. Each robot is equipped with sensors and advanced algorithms that allow them to learn from their surroundings, improving their efficiency over time and ensuring that they can handle even the most challenging warehouse configurations.
Advanced Navigation and Mapping
One of the standout features of Locus robots is their advanced navigation system. Utilizing a combination of LiDAR, cameras, and proprietary software, these robots can create real-time maps of their surroundings. This capability allows them to optimize their routes, ensuring that they can deliver items quickly and efficiently. Furthermore, the robots are designed to continuously update their maps as they operate, which means they can quickly adapt to changes in the warehouse layout or new obstacles that may arise, such as temporary storage areas or maintenance equipment.
Integration with Warehouse Management Systems
Locus Robotics has developed its technology to seamlessly integrate with existing warehouse management systems (WMS). This compatibility enables businesses to enhance their operations without overhauling their entire infrastructure. The robots can receive instructions directly from the WMS, ensuring that they are always aligned with the current needs of the warehouse. Additionally, this integration allows for real-time data exchange, enabling managers to monitor performance metrics, track inventory levels, and make informed decisions based on up-to-the-minute information. As a result, businesses can achieve greater visibility and control over their logistics processes, ultimately leading to improved efficiency and reduced operational costs.

Case Studies: Success Stories with Locus Robotics
Several companies have successfully integrated Locus Robotics into their operations, showcasing the effectiveness of this technology. These case studies illustrate the tangible benefits that can be achieved through automation.
Case Study: A Major E-Commerce Retailer
One of the largest e-commerce retailers in the world implemented Locus Robotics to enhance its fulfillment operations. By deploying a fleet of Locus robots, the retailer was able to reduce order fulfillment times by over 30%. The robots efficiently transported items from shelves to packing stations, allowing human workers to focus on more complex tasks.
Case Study: A Leading Logistics Provider
A leading logistics provider faced challenges with peak season demands, often struggling to keep up with order volumes. By incorporating Locus Robotics into their warehouses, they achieved a 50% increase in productivity during peak times. The robots enabled them to manage high volumes of orders without the need for significant additional labor.
